## Auth

The Thornfield schema registry gates all event schema reads and writes. On-call: if producers fail with `SCHEMA_DENIED`, the registry key has likely expired — it rotates every 30 days. Writes require the `schemas:publish` scope; reads only need `schemas:fetch`. Check the registry health endpoint before assuming key trouble. To restore access quickly during an incident, use the standing break-glass key shown here.

app token of fajop-fahif = qvz4-AnML

Subject: Divestiture of the Calloway Instruments Unit

Sales leads,

Please read carefully: the board has approved entering exclusive talks to sell our Calloway Instruments unit. Pipeline activity for that line should pause pending further guidance, and customer questions should be routed to me directly. Treat this as strictly confidential until the announcement. The reasoning behind this decision is summarized below.

board note of kadug-tawig: Only 5 of the 100 pilot accounts renewed Oliath, so a churn review is set for April 15.

# Pagination config — Lanternfish Public API
#
# Welcome aboard. All list endpoints are cursor-paginated; offset params
# were removed in v3. PAGE_SIZE_DEFAULT=25 and PAGE_SIZE_MAX=100 are hard
# caps enforced at the gateway, not per-route. Cursors are opaque — never
# parse them client-side or in tests. Raising PAGE_SIZE_MAX needs a perf
# review first. Cursors are signed before leaving the service, and the
# signing secret is set on the line directly below.

vault entry, yagef-bahop: COURIER_KEY29=5cc62eb51255862256337c33c5be9